"The 2022 Pinot Noir Bodega comes from the smallest vineyard they work with, a western-facing vineyard of 1.8 acres, on the oldest meter-by-meter farmed vines on the coast in Freestone Occidental. In the glass, the wine is expressive and high-toned, with a light reductive note that gradually blows off, revealing notes of spiced cherries, alpine herbs, forest floor, and anise. It has the most serious and chiseled structure of the Pinot Noir offerings from Raen, with ripe tannins and a long, mouthwatering, mineral persistence, notes of dark stones, and ripe acidity. If opening soon, I would recommend decanting this one, but it's certainly deserving of another year or more in a cool cellar. Drink 2026-2046."

"Grapes for the 2022 Pinot Noir Freestone Occidental Bodega Vineyard were harvested on September 7. It's bursting with a mélange of wild strawberry, raspberry and blueberry, plus accents of black tea leaves, mushrooms, woodsmoke and cola. The medium-bodied palate is generous and silky with bitters-laced flavors and a long, seamless finish. 300 cases were made."
